[COPY] --- T2-COPYRIGHT-BEGIN --- [COPY] t2/package/*/cfengine/cfengine.desc [COPY] Copyright (C) 2004 - 2025 The T2 SDE Project [COPY] Copyright (C) 1998 - 2003 ROCK Linux Project [COPY] S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0 [COPY] --- T2-COPYRIGHT-END --- [I] A tool for administering Networks of Diverse Machines [T] Cfengine is a tool for setting up and maintaining BSD and System-5-like [T] operating system optionally attached to a TCP/IP network. You can think [T] of cfengine as a very high level language, much higher level than Perl [T] or shell: a single statement can result in many hundreds of operations [T] being performed on multiple hosts. Cfengine is good at performing a lot [T] of common system administration tasks, and allows you to build on its [T] strengths with your own scripts. You can also use it as a netwide [T] front-end for `cron'.
